Expertise and Focus Areas
Coronary Angiography (Different Approaches) Dr. Jain is adept at performing precise coronary angiography using both radial and femoral approaches. This diagnostic procedure entails using a special dye and X-rays to see the coronary arteries, identifying blockages or other issues. Dr. Jain’s proficiency ensures accurate insights into patients' coronary artery health, which is essential for deciding on the best treatment plan.
Coronary Angioplasty (Various Types - Guided by IVUS/FFR) Specializing in coronary angioplasty, Dr. Jain carries out both simple and complex procedures to open blocked or narrowed coronary arteries. He utilizes modern techniques such as intravascular ultrasound (IVUS) and fractional flow reserve (FFR) guidance. These sophisticated methods allow for a more detailed assessment of the arteries and ensure the angioplasty is as efficient as possible, enhancing blood flow to the heart and reducing the risk of heart attacks.
Balloon Mitral/Pulmonary/Aortic Valvotomy Dr. Jain is proficient in balloon valvuloplasty, a less invasive procedure used to treat patients with narrowed heart valves. By inserting a balloon-tipped catheter into the affected valve and inflating it, Dr. Jain can improve valve function and alleviate symptoms associated with valvular heart disease. His skill in performing balloon mitral, pulmonary, and aortic valvotomies ensures patients with optimal care and improved quality of life.
Cardiac Catheterization Study Dr. Jain performs comprehensive cardiac catheterization studies to identify and treat various heart conditions. This procedure involves inserting a catheter into the heart through the blood vessels to assess how well the heart is functioning and to identify any abnormalities.
Temporary/Permanent Pacemaker Implantation/ICD/CRT He offers cutting-edge solutions for cardiac rhythm management, including the implantation of temporary and permanent pacemakers, implantable cardioverter-defibrillators (ICDs), and cardiac resynchronization therapy (CRT) devices. These devices help control arrhythmias and enhance heart function Wellness in patients with heart rhythm disorders.
TAVI (Transcatheter Aortic Valve Implantation) Dr. Jain is highly specialized in TAVI procedures, providing efficient treatment for aortic valve disease. This minimally invasive procedure involves replacing a diseased aortic valve without the need for open-heart surgery, offering a safer option for high-risk patients.
Device ASD/VSD/PDA Closure Dr. Jain performs closure procedures for congenital heart defects such as atrial septal defects (ASD), ventricular septal defects (VSD), and patent ductus arteriosus (PDA). These procedures entail placing a device to close the abnormal openings in the heart, avoiding complications and improving Nutrition heart function.
Intra-Aortic Balloon Pump He employs intra-aortic balloon pumps (IABP) to assist patients with severe heart conditions. The IABP is a mechanical device that helps the heart pump more blood, providing temporary support to patients with severe heart failure or those undergoing high-risk cardiac procedures.
Pericardiocentesis Dr. Jain offers pericardiocentesis, a procedure to remove excess fluid from the pericardium, the sac surrounding the heart. This procedure offers relief to patients with pericardial effusion, a condition where fluid builds up around the heart, causing pressure and discomfort.
